    Barclays International consists of Barclays Corporate and Investment Bank (formerly known as Barclays Capital) and the Consumer, Cards & Payments business. The investment banking business provides advisory, financing and risk management services to large companies, institutions and government clients.

    BlackRock. BlackRock, Inc. is an American multinational investment company. It is the world's largest asset manager, with $10 trillion in assets under management as of December 31, 2023. [1] Headquartered in New York City, BlackRock has 78 offices in 38 countries, and clients in 100 countries.

Absa Bank Seychelles Limited, formerly known as Barclays Bank Seychelles Limited, is a commercial bank in Seychelles. It is licensed by the Central Bank of Seychelles, the central bank and national banking regulator.

    Barclays Wealth Management is the wealth management division of United Kingdom based Barclays bank. In 2013 the division was restructured to work more closely with retail and corporate banking divisions.     Bob Diamond (banker) Robert Edward Diamond Jr. is an American banker and former chief executive officer of Barclays plc. [8] In 2010, he became its president and deputy group chief executive; [9] [10] and in January 2011, succeeded John Varley as group chief executive of Barclays. [11]
